135 mm 12 V hydraulic case fan

The SXDOOL NR135L is a 135 mm square frame case fan designed for chassis airflow. It runs on a 12 V supply drawing 0.22 A through a two-wire connection. The hydraulic bearing targets quieter operation and extended service life inside compatible enclosures.

Suited for HX750 and HX1000 PSU cooling

This fan matches the form factor and voltage used in HX750 and HX1000 power-supply units, making it a direct replacement for the original 13.5 cm cooler. Builders needing PWM speed control or a three-wire tachometer signal should look at other models, as this unit provides only fixed two-wire operation.

1500 RPM maximum rotational speed

The listed top speed is 1500 RPM, which determines the peak airflow and static pressure the fan can deliver. Verify that this speed meets the thermal requirements of your specific chassis or power-supply layout before purchasing.
